The Renzaflow workflow

Generate video in 4 steps

Skip timeline handwork. Generate scenes that can be rendered again.

01

Provide prompt or asset

Paste a product brief, URL, article, JSON payload, or Blender model handoff. Renzaflow treats it as the source of truth.

02

Compose the browser scene

The renderer-ready page is built with HTML, CSS, JavaScript, GSAP, Three.js, and the existing project media.

03

Preview exact frames

Scrub the same scene that will be exported, so copy, camera, animation, and product framing are visible early.

04

Render the final MP4

Export a consistent video file for launch pages, demos, posts, onboarding, or investor-ready product storytelling.

What is Renzaflow for?

It turns code-driven scenes, 3D model previews, data stories, and product narratives into deterministic video assets.

Is this a manual video editor?

No. The page is designed around programmatic scene composition where agents and engineers write the renderable browser source.

What can it render?

The current landing page showcases MP4 loops made from product reveals, HTML motion, stylized scenes, and studio environments.
